Market Overview

Home Prices in Roy, MT

The median home value in Roy, MT is $369,747 as of mid-2026, according to Zillow's Home Value Index (ZHVI).That's up 0.5% compared to a year ago and up 15.8% from two years prior.

Compared to the U.S. national median of $410,000, homes in Roy are priced10% below average.

Over the past five years, Roy home values have risen by approximately73.9%, reflecting strong long-term appreciation in this market.
